CMT Field Technician
Atlas is a trusted leader in environmental and infrastructure consulting services, providing services that enable communities to flourish. They are seeking a CMT Field Technician to conduct sampling, observations, and perform tests on construction materials while communicating with project teams and clients.

Responsibilities
Perform field materials testing on soil, asphalt, masonry and concrete and other construction materials in accordance with training and the specified procedures. Performs pre-task planning prior to executing work. Be responsible for maintaining quality standards on all projects
Perform occasional laboratory tests on soil, asphalt, masonry and concrete when required to support project objectives
Read and interpret construction specifications and drawings, and follow operating and maintenance instructions, and procedure manuals
Prepare timely and accurate reports and documentation of field activities and testing results. Accuracy, attention to detail and timeliness of results required. Perform analysis or calculations to check accuracy, applicability and reasonableness of test data
Work collaboratively with managers and other staff to ensure safety protocols are followed
Clean, calibrate, maintain, and store testing equipment to ensure accurate and reliable results. Maintains equipment in good working order and adheres to related calibration and storage
Completes other tasks as assigned
Qualification
Required
High School or GED required
Driver's license required
No minimum experience required, will train
Demonstrates effective problem-solving and decision-making skills
Consistently meets timelines across varying urgencies
Follows written and verbal instructions
Able to work under pressure and multitask
Communicates clearly and professionally
Must be able to lift, carry, push and pull up to 70 pounds on a regular basis
Outdoor working environment with varying weather conditions
May be required to stand for long periods of time
Potentially engage in frequent bending, stooping, pushing, pulling, and lifting items in excess of 20lbs
Sometimes exposed to hazardous environments that would require PPE (personal protective equipment) to be worn
Frequently on the road and may remain in a stationary position up to 50% of the time
Must be able to operate a motor vehicle and engage in frequent eye/hand/foot coordination
Preferred
Associate's degree preferred, no bachelor's required
ACI Concrete Field-Testing Technician Grade I preferred but not required
Certified in radiation safety and Nuclear Density Gauge operation preferred but not required
Familiarity with construction practices and materials testing
Ability to travel, preferred but not required
Ability to work over-time
